8.4 Data Logging Setting
8.4.6 Batch data insertion
8.4.6 Batch data insertion
In the data list, a block of data can be inserted all at once. Data are entered in order from the highest numbered blank
line on the "Data" setting screen.
(1) Operating procedure
In the right-click menu on the "Data" setting screen, select "Batch data insertion".

(3) Setting items
Item Description Setting range
Device Set a data sampling device. -
Head Specify the head device number. -
Last The last device number calculated from the data type and size is displayed. -
Data type Select a data type of the target data.
•Bit
• Word [signed]
• Double word [signed]
• Word [unsigned]
• Double word [unsigned]
• FLOAT [single precision]
• FLOAT [double precision]
•String
•Raw
Size Specify the size when the data type is "String" or "Raw". 1 to 256 bytes
Output Format
Clicking the button on the right of "Output Format" displays the "Output format (integer/
float)" dialog box. Select the type of the format for data output to files.
• Decimal format
• Hexadecimal format
• Exponential format (Number of
digits: 0 to 14)
Continuous setting Specify the total number of device data and interval. -
Total number Specify the total number of data to be entered all at once. 2 to 128 points
Interval Specify the interval of the data to be entered all at once. 1 to 2108416 points
